In this episode of The Temple of Surf Podcast, we sit down with Wilem Banks, a Santa Cruz big-wave surfer who has built his reputation in some of the most unforgiving conditions in surfing. From the raw power of Mavericks in Northern California to the towering walls of Jaws in Hawaii, Wilem represents a new generation of surfers pushing the limits of what is possible in heavy water. This conversation is not about hype or highlight reels. It\u2019s about the reality behind big-wave surfing, the wipeouts, the risks, and the mindset required to commit when everything in your body tells you not to go. Wilem Banks first gained attention for his performances at Mavericks, a wave known for its cold water, heavy drops, and unpredictable conditions. It\u2019s a place where hesitation is not an option, and where every surfer learns quickly that the ocean is always in control. Through years of experience in that environment, Wilem developed the ability to handle late takeoffs, chaotic landings, and the kind of pressure that only big-wave surfers truly understand. More recently, his name has been connected to one of the most talked-about paddle waves at Jaws. Unlike tow-in surfing, paddle-in requires the surfer to rely entirely on their own strength and timing to enter the wave. At Jaws, that means committing to a massive wall of water with no margin for error. It\u2019s a different level of surfing \u2014 one that demands absolute focus, physical conditioning, and complete trust in your instincts.
